I have Realtec sound divice in my XP. I can receive good sound. I have a mic/earphone set-up along with speakers. I want to record my voice to a cd. But I don't know how to use the Realtec window. Can you help?

Windows XP has a built in sound recorder. Click on Start> Programs> Accessories> Entertainment> Sound Recorder. Once you've finished recording, you can use a program like Windows Media Player to burn an audio CD. Don't make a data CD unless the CD only has to work on a computer.
